User Collection Tool: What Is It?

It is a web-based application used for documenting your digital media files (images, video, audio, etc.) from anywhere on grounds or, for that matter, in the world where you have Internet access.

You use it to:
  • Collect metadata on your files.
  • Organize your media into different categories.
  • Maintain metadata on your categories.
  • Publish the information out to the Web.

In addition, you may export your data to an XML file format.

This application is designed to support the Digital Media Lab's efforts to assist faculty in building small collections for use in teaching, etc.
